What does labor pains feel like?
Labor contractions cause discomfort or a dull ache in your back and lower abdomen, along with pressure in the pelvis. Some women might also feel pain in their sides and thighs. Some women describe contractions as strong menstrual cramps, while others describe them as strong waves that feel like diarrhea cramps.
What is the movie Labor Pains about?
On the brink of losing her job, a secretary makes a desperate attempt to avoid the sack and falsely announces that she is pregnant. Fearing a discrimination lawsuit, her horrified boss spares her. However, our protagonist must now convince everyone in her life that she is expecting. Sporting a fake pregnancy bump, she finds that her new condition comes with a lot of benefits, including popularity and promotions.Labor Pains / Film synopsis
What type of pain is labor pain?
Pain During Labor and Delivery Pain during labor is caused by contractions of the muscles of the uterus and by pressure on the cervix. This pain can be felt as strong cramping in the abdomen, groin, and back, as well as an achy feeling. Some women experience pain in their sides or thighs as well.

How much mucus plug do you lose?
You may lose your mucus plug in one glob or you may lose it gradually over time and never notice it. A small amount of blood is common, but severe bleeding may be a sign of placental abruption, placenta previa or other pregnancy complications.
What should I wear during labour?
Your own clothing For some women, wearing a comfortable old T-shirt or nightgown provides a sense of familiarity. This can be reassuring during labor and delivery. But be warned, childbirth can be messy. One advantage to wearing hospital-issued gowns is that you won’t care if they’re ruined during delivery.
